Thyroprotein for Cows
T. .HE THYROID gland affects milk production. If the gland is removed from a cow, her milk decreases 75 percent. If it is put back, in the form of dried thyroid tissue or the synthetic hormone, thyroxine, her yield returns to normal. Both substances stimulate normal cows to give more milk and fat. متن کاملEvaluation of a Byproduct from Hydrolyzed Porcine Small Intestines as an Ingredient in Pig Starters
Partial replacement of dried whey with dried hydrolysate of pig intestines resulted in a delayed positive growth performance response in three experiments. In weeks three and four, average daily gain and average daily feed intake were increased an average of 23.9 and 17.6%, respectively, by feeding intestinal hydrolysate in weeks one and two. متن کاملPlasma thyroid hormones, growth and carcass measurements of genetically obese and lean pigs as influenced by thyroprotein supplementation.
A 2 X 2 factorial arrangement with two genotypes of pigs (genetically obese and lean) and two dietary treatments (basal, a 16% protein corn-soybean meal standard grower diet, and basal +220 ppm thyroprotein as iodinated casein) was used.
